About The Event

Everyone is talking about health care!

Join our October general meeting to hear author Mary Hawkins describe how fundamental changes in Canada’s health care system are affecting patient care and explain how to talk about your concerns with your doctor. Hear practical tips and learn from real-life scenarios how to explain your condition, advocate for solutions, speak on behalf of a child, and more.

Mary Hawkins is a writer, public speaker and workshop facilitator with expertise in health communication. She has written five books, including Health Talk: How to Communicate with Your Doctor (Macmillan Canada, 2020) and Talk to Your Doc: The Patient’s Guide (Self-Counsel Press, 2015). She is an experienced communications consultant in Ottawa and has taught communication skills at the University of Ottawa and Algonquin College. Hawkins is well-informed about health care in Ontario and a persistent advocate for good doctor-patient relations.
